Dual-tone Pagani Utopia in Orange & Red carbon; Yay or Nay?

We have seen about a handful of specs of the Pagani Utopia till now. More recently, a Zonda Cinque-inspired car was spotted near the San Cesario factory. Today, we can share another unique spec thanks to @varryx.

The Pagani Utopia that was recently spotted outside the factory has a rather unique spec. It features a dual-tone exterior with a horizontal split. The top and lower sections of the Utopia are finished in exposed carbon with Red lacquer, while the centre section is painted in an almost rust-like Orange shade. It rides on black wheels and has orange brake calipers.

The red carbon and orange don’t seem to go well together, to be honest. It does look slightly better under direct sunlight though. What are your thoughts on this spec?

The Pagani Utopia is powered by a 6.0-liter twin-turbo V12 engine developed by Mercedes-AMG. It produces 864 hp @ 6000 rpm and 811 lb-ft of torque @ 2800-5900 rpm. The engine can be mated to a 7-speed automated manual transmission or a pure manual. Hopefully, this one here is a manual.
